Rescan for Datastores.. at Cluster level with PowerCLI 5 ??

Hello,

Since vSphere was release ( I think) the option to initiate a Rescan of the HBA on all host in the ESXs in the cluster has been available in the GUI if you right click the cluster and select Rescan for Datastores.

I have been reading several threads of people requesting this option in Powercli but have not found a solution for it.

When you do Get-Cluster -name | get-vmhost | get-vmhoststorage -RescanAllHBA it does the rescan one host a time in the cluster.

Is there a solution for this now in PowerCLI 5.0 ?
